News Highlights: Chinese hackers using the Firefox extension to spy on Tibetan organizations
Cybersecurity researchers today unpacked a new campaign aimed at spying on vulnerable Tibetan communities worldwide by deploying a malicious Firefox extension on target systems.
“Threat actors aligned with the Chinese Communist Party’s state interests provided a custom malicious Mozilla Firefox browser extension that facilitated access and control of users’ Gmail accounts,” Proofpoint said in an analysis.
